THE GRIFFIS ART CENTER

The Griffis Art Center, Inc. is a 501(c)(3) non-profit visual arts organization founded in 1989. The mission of the Art Center is to "cultivate and encourage contemporary fine art and artists, and to create an opportunity for international exchange among artists and the community through the visual arts." The Griffis Art Center has hosted artists from more than 25 countries and currently operates several facilities and programs.


The INTERNATIONAL ARTIST-in-RESIDENCE PROGRAM

The Program, started in 1990, hosts artists from around the world for a three-month period. Housed in a quiet, residential neighborhood, the artists live, create and interact in the community. We have hosted artists from Australia, Bangladesh, Brazil, Bulgaria, Canada, Chili, the Czech Republic, Eritrea, Hungary, India, Iraq, Italy, Mexico, New Zealand, the People's Republic of China, Poland, the Republic of Panama, Peru, Russia, Spain, Switzerland, Tibet, Ukraine, Uzbekistan, Yugoslavia,and Vietnam as well as various parts of the United States. Applications for The Program are accepted twice a year.

GEMFIRE STUDIO

Gemfire Studio, purchased in 1989, houses part of the International Artist-in-Residence Program Apartments and the Artists Studios and Reception Area.

 SAPPHIRE HOUSE

Sapphire House was purchased in 1994. It is a turn-of -the-century mansion renovated into single bedroom apartments often used by artists, writers and composers. Sapphire House also contains apartments for artists from the International Artist-in-Residence Program.

ROGER W. DENNIS IMPRESSIONIST GARDEN

The garden was created during the spring of 1997 on the property of the Artist-in-Residence Program in New London. It was planted by volunteers in both memory of the artist and as a place of inspiration for the artists, writers and composers living at Gemfire Studios, Sapphire House and Sky Break. The Garden is open to the public and maintained by the Griffis Art Center.

 SHARON HOUSE

Located in the village of Polkovnik Serafimovo in Smolyan, Bulgaria, the Sharon House is part of the Bulgarian-American Exchange Program started in August 1997. In collaboration with The Orpheus Foundation in Bulgaria, this property is reserved for American artists, writers and composers during the months of June through August.
